The longest par 4 on the course at 392m is deservedly stroke 1 for the men, and for the Ladies it is a par 5. The presence of a large tree on the left forces an aim right of it. A slice tee shot will land on the 2nd Fairway with a long, tricky shot to follow. Short hitters will play this hole as a par 5. The green is kidney-shaped with a slight slope from left to right. A back left pin position is hard to get to. Pro’s Tip: A drawn drive will avoid the tree on the left is best, leaving a long or medium iron shot. If you are going to slice, slice long and wide. Danger Zone: As well as the tree on the left, the tree on the right will gobble a pushed drive.
